Barbara Walters was one of the most influential broadcasters in American television, a pioneer who in 1976 became the first woman to co-anchor an ABC network evening newscast. Her career covered decades in which she navigated hard news and popular television formats, establishing herself both as a host and as an executive producer. She began in television at NBC, where she spent 15 years on The Today Show, advancing from writer to co-host in 1974. In 1979 she rose to prominence on 20/20, working alongside Hugh Downs and later assuming solo anchoring duties, expanding her editorial reach and audience. Walters specialized in extended interviews, a style associated with personality journalism, and conducted conversations with heads of state and major celebrities, producing episodes of substantial media impact — including her interview with Monica Lewinsky, among the most-watched on American television. Over her career she also created themed series, such as the specials “Ten Most Fascinating People.” Recognized for opening doors for women in the media, her career drew both influence and criticism for the tone of some interviews. She announced her retirement in 2013 and died in 2022, leaving a lasting imprint on television and journalistic culture.
